The Sinner - a crime drama airing on Netflix.

The acting and storyline for "The Sinner" is fantastic... but I find the series hard to watch.

The series delves into uncomfortable - for me - sexual encounters - and other disturbing behaviors. In spite of how great this series is in terms of acting and storyline... I frequently put off watching an episode because of how upsetting the narrative is.

8/10 - provided that you can stomach the storyline.
